Raw concrete in a garage or carport is cheap, but it stains, cracks, and throws dust onto everything in the space. The right parking flooring transforms a dingy storage zone into a clean, chemical-resistant surface that protects both the vehicle and the slab underneath. This guide covers the four dominant material categories, realistic costs, load ratings, and the installation realities most product pages leave out.
Why Bare Concrete Fails
Concrete looks durable but it is porous and reactive. Motor oil, brake fluid, and road salt all seep in and stain permanently. Moisture from vehicle tires evaporates into the garage and raises humidity. Concrete dust settles on every shelf, tool, and stored item. Within five to ten years, unsealed concrete develops surface spalling, especially in climates with freeze-thaw cycles.
A parking surface needs three things: chemical resistance, abrasion resistance, and load-bearing capacity that handles 3,500-pound vehicles with hot tires that can reach 150°F. Most flooring materials fail at least one of those requirements. The handful that pass are worth a closer look.
Epoxy Coatings: The Contractor Standard
Two-part epoxy is the most popular garage floor upgrade in the country. A 400-square-foot garage runs $400-$800 in materials for a DIY kit from Rust-Oleum EpoxyShield or Behr Premium 1-Part Epoxy. Professional installations with a full broadcast flake system cost $3-$8 per square foot, putting a two-car garage around $1,200-$3,200.
Prep is everything with epoxy. The slab must be degreased, acid-etched or mechanically ground, and allowed to fully dry before coating. Skip the prep and the epoxy peels within a year. Done right, a professional-grade polyaspartic or polyurea topcoat lasts 15 to 25 years, and the chemical resistance handles oil, gasoline, and hydraulic fluid without staining.
Interlocking PVC and Polypropylene Tiles
Interlocking tiles from RaceDeck, Swisstrax, and TrueLock click together over existing concrete with no adhesive, no grinding, and no curing time. A 400-square-foot garage can be covered in four hours by one person. Tiles come in coin, diamond, and ribbed patterns priced $3-$6 per square foot.
The big win with tiles is removability. Damaged tiles pop up and replace individually. Moving houses? Pull the floor up and take it with you. The downside is that liquids can seep through the seams to the concrete below, so they do not seal the slab the way epoxy does. For a dry garage used mostly for storage, tiles are nearly unbeatable.
Polished Concrete
If the existing slab is in good shape, polished concrete delivers an industrial-modern look that actually improves with age. A diamond-grinding and densifying process takes the concrete from dull and porous to smooth, reflective, and stain-resistant. Expect $4-$8 per square foot for a professional polish. DIY is possible with a rented 7-inch grinder, but the learning curve is steep.
Polished concrete does nothing to hide existing cracks or stains; it actually highlights them. Best for newer slabs in good condition or for homeowners who embrace a worked-in, utilitarian aesthetic. Seal the surface with a penetrating lithium silicate sealer and reapply every five to seven years.
Roll-Out Vinyl Mats
For renters or homeowners not ready to commit to a permanent upgrade, roll-out vinyl mats offer fast, affordable protection. A BLT G-Floor or Park Smart RoughTex runs $2-$4 per square foot and installs in 30 minutes. Just unroll, trim to fit with a utility knife, and you are done.
The material is 55 to 85 mils thick, chemical resistant, and easy to clean with a hose. Downsides include a tendency to trap moisture between the mat and concrete, which can grow mildew in humid climates. Lift the mat every spring, let the slab dry, and reinstall to prevent problems.
Porcelain and Stoneware Tile
Commercial-grade porcelain tile rated for vehicle traffic is the premium parking surface. Rated for 10,000+ PSI compressive load, resistant to nearly every chemical, and available in massive 24×24 or 24×48 formats. Budget $8-$15 per square foot installed because the thinset bed, oversized tiles, and heavy-duty grout all add labor.
Porcelain’s only weakness is impact. Drop a heavy wrench on a corner and the tile can chip. For a garage that doubles as a workshop, epoxy or tile both work; for a show garage where a vehicle is only parked occasionally, porcelain is the top-of-market answer.
Outdoor Parking Pads
Driveways and outdoor parking pads operate under different rules. Asphalt, concrete, permeable pavers, and gravel each have a place. Asphalt costs $3-$7 per square foot installed and lasts 15 to 30 years with regular sealing. Concrete runs $6-$10 per square foot and can last 30 to 50 years. Permeable pavers at $10-$30 per square foot reduce stormwater runoff and carry a lifetime structural warranty when properly bedded.
Gravel is the budget champion at $1-$3 per square foot for materials, but it tracks into the garage, scatters, and needs replenishing every few years. A geotextile base under gravel and a perimeter edge of landscape timber or steel keeps the material stable far longer.
Choosing by Use Case
Match the material to how the space actually gets used. Daily driver in a climate-controlled attached garage: epoxy with decorative flake. Workshop with heavy tools and occasional chemical spills: professional polyurea or interlocking PVC tile. Storage garage for lawn equipment and boxes: roll-out vinyl mat or a sealed and painted concrete. Show garage for weekend cars: porcelain tile or a premium polyaspartic coating with flake broadcast.
Whatever you choose, prep the substrate properly, ventilate during installation, and give the surface the full recommended cure time before parking a vehicle on it. Shortcuts at either end create problems that make the cheap concrete you started with look attractive.
